We have an extraordinary opportunity for senior level engineers to drive and lead technical engagements between Apple and silicon and IP suppliers working on groundbreaking technologies. The Custom Silicon Management Group provides critical custom silicon for all mobile products including iPhone, iPad, iPod, and AppleTV.
As an Analog Design Lead, you will work with multi-functional teams and external vendors to define, develop and productize the next generation of sensor solutions.
-
Working with the Systems and Platform teams to establish silicon requirements - Touch, Optical, Motion and Health sensors
-
Leading efforts to develop, integrate, characterize, and test silicon.
-
Delivering first revision production worthy silicon per system requirements, on schedule.
-
Driving continuous improvements in analog design methodology to achieve high quality first silicon.
-
Working collaboratively with vendors to manage the development of new process technologies and next-generation architectures and circuit designs.
-
Ensuring designs are properly verified, validated, and tested for long-term reliability.
-
Managing schedules and supporting multi-functional engineering efforts.
-
BS degree.
-
Experience designing key analog blocks such as current mirrors, high resolution DAC, high resolution ADC, Phase Locked Loops, Delay Locked Loops, Oscillators, Trans-Impedance Amplifiers, or LDOs.
-
MS degree and 10+years relevant industry experience.
-
Experience taking projects from the concept phase, through product ramp and mass production.
-
Understanding of power, error and noise budgeting with respect to circuit implementation and topology trade-offs.
-
Knowledge and experience in working on various IC process technologies, mixed signal design flows, reliability design rules, ESD and latch-up testing.
-
Experience with industrial standards and practices in appropriate technologies.
-
Work experience with high volume manufacturing.
-
Design management experience.
